Career path

Career Role in Plant Ornamentation Description
Landscape Gardener (Horticulture, Planting) Design, install, and maintain attractive outdoor spaces, focusing on plant selection and placement for visual appeal. High demand for sustainable practices.
Floral Designer (Flowers, Arrangement) Create stunning floral arrangements for events, retail, and other clients; requiring artistic flair and plant knowledge. Strong creative skills are essential.
Greenkeeper (Turf Management, Groundskeeping) Maintain the health and appearance of lawns, sports fields, and other turf areas, emphasizing plant health and disease prevention. Knowledge of plant care crucial.
Arborist (Tree Surgery, Tree Care) Assess, care for, and manage trees, including pruning, disease control, and risk assessment. Specialist knowledge in plant physiology and health.
Plant Propagator (Nursery, Cultivation) Cultivate and propagate plants for nurseries, gardens, and other uses; strong understanding of plant propagation techniques is key.
